#!/bin/bash -e

# BEGIN COPYRIGHT BLOCK
# (C) 2018 Red Hat, Inc.
# All rights reserved.
# END COPYRIGHT BLOCK

NAME=jss

SCRIPT_PATH=`readlink -f "$0"`
SCRIPT_NAME=`basename "$SCRIPT_PATH"`

SRC_DIR=`dirname "$SCRIPT_PATH"`
WORK_DIR="$HOME/build/$NAME"

SOURCE_TAG=

WITH_TIMESTAMP=
WITH_COMMIT_ID=
DIST=

VERBOSE=
DEBUG=

usage() {
echo "Usage: $SCRIPT_NAME [OPTIONS] <target>"
echo
echo "Options:"
echo " --work-dir=<path> Working directory (default: $WORK_DIR)."
echo " --source-tag=<tag> Generate RPM sources from a source tag."
echo " --with-timestamp Append timestamp to release number."
echo " --with-commit-id Append commit ID to release number."
echo " --dist=<name> Distribution name (e.g. fc28)."
echo " -v,--verbose Run in verbose mode."
echo " --debug Run in debug mode."
echo " --help Show help message."
echo
echo "Target:"
echo " src Generate RPM sources."
echo " spec Generate RPM spec."
echo " srpm Build SRPM package."
echo " rpm Build RPM packages."
}

generate_rpm_sources() {

TARBALL="$NAME-$VERSION.tar.gz"

if [ "$SOURCE_TAG" != "" ] ; then

if [ "$VERBOSE" = true ] ; then
echo "Generating $TARBALL from $SOURCE_TAG tag"
fi

git -C "$SRC_DIR" \
archive \
--format=tar.gz \
--prefix $NAME-$VERSION/$NAME/ \
-o "$WORK_DIR/SOURCES/$TARBALL" \
$SOURCE_TAG

if [ "$SOURCE_TAG" != "HEAD" ] ; then

TAG_ID=`git -C "$SRC_DIR" rev-parse $SOURCE_TAG`
HEAD_ID=`git -C "$SRC_DIR" rev-parse HEAD`

if [ "$TAG_ID" != "$HEAD_ID" ] ; then
generate_patch
fi
fi

return
fi

if [ "$VERBOSE" = true ] ; then
echo "Generating $TARBALL"
fi

tar czf "$WORK_DIR/SOURCES/$TARBALL" \
--transform "s,^./,$NAME-$VERSION/$NAME/," \
--exclude .git \
--exclude bin \
-C "$SRC_DIR" \
.
}

generate_patch() {

PATCH="$NAME-$VERSION-$RELEASE.patch"

if [ "$VERBOSE" = true ] ; then
echo "Generating $PATCH for all changes since $SOURCE_TAG tag"
fi

git -C "$SRC_DIR" \
format-patch \
--stdout \
$SOURCE_TAG \
> "$WORK_DIR/SOURCES/$PATCH"
}

generate_rpm_spec() {

RPM_SPEC="$NAME.spec"

if [ "$VERBOSE" = true ] ; then
echo "Generating $RPM_SPEC"
fi

# hard-code timestamp
commands="s/%{?_timestamp}/${_TIMESTAMP}/g"

# hard-code commit ID
commands="${commands}; s/%{?_commit_id}/${_COMMIT_ID}/g"

# hard-code patch
if [ "$PATCH" != "" ] ; then
commands="${commands}; s/# Patch: jss-VERSION-RELEASE.patch/Patch: $PATCH/g"
fi

sed "$commands" "$SPEC_TEMPLATE" > "$WORK_DIR/SPECS/$RPM_SPEC"

# rpmlint "$WORK_DIR/SPECS/$RPM_SPEC"
}
